    Premium members already get to bump 23 days sooner than normal... Changing that to 25 days sooner instead really just seems like an arbitrary number... I mean when it comes down to it, people aren't going to be happy unless they can bump every hour.

    The thing with bumping is that it's only going to be really useful if the person bumping can bump, but others can't. So just changing the number of days that everyone can bump really would be less useful than it sounds since you are giving everyone else the same ability.

    The ability to do one-off bumps somehow *would* have advantages, just not sure the best way to somehow allow that.
